Prediction scores do not correlate with clinically adjudicated categories of pulmonary embolism in critically ill patients

BACKGROUND: Prediction scores for pretest probability of pulmonary embolism (PE) validated in outpatient settings are occasionally used in the intensive care unit (ICU).
